Laser Assisted Tape Winding of thermoplastic composites has been shown to be feasible for circular or elliptic ring/helix production. The employment of localized heart sources for production, together with unique melting/solidification behavior of thermoplastic materials; enables the manufacturer to build thick cross section parts by lowering thermally induced residual stresses. It is also possible to wind on non-geodesic paths on the mandrel surface.
